interminableɪnˈtɜr mə nə bəl
interminable
English Definitions:
endless, eternal, interminable (adj)
tiresomely long; seemingly without end
"endless debates"; "an endless conversation"; "the wait seemed eternal"; "eternal quarreling"; "an interminable sermon"
interminable (Adjective)
Existing or occurring without interruption or end; ceaseless, unending.
